VoxCommando

Help and Support (Using VoxCommando) => Bug Reports => Topic started by: bergasha on October 04, 2017, 01:23:57 AM

Title: VC.ConfirmYes No longer working
Post by: bergasha on October 04, 2017, 01:23:57 AM
After updating to 2.2.3.8 my always on  VC.ConfirmYes with phrase "Yes Please" is no longer working I get an error

(https://1drv.ms/i/s!AoekKdHeIR2T10X5MLPnNP4B-q4b)

(https://1drv.ms/i/s!AoekKdHeIR2T10a2ttRI381eZQRx)

Is anyone else having this issue? I could not find a way to rollback but I found and Old Old version online and am using that which is working again.. (Any where I can download 2.2.3.7?) the newest I could find online was 2.2.2.7

Cheers
Title: Re: VC.ConfirmYes No longer working
Post by: nime5ter on October 04, 2017, 10:23:05 AM
Hi Bergasha,

After updating to 2.2.3.8 my always on  VC.ConfirmYes with phrase "Yes Please" is no longer working I get an error

No changes were made to the confirmation functions of VC in the update between 2.2.3.7 and 2.2.3.8.

You mention that your "Yes Please" always on command is no longer working. However, your screenshot seems to show that "Yes please" is executing properly.

Can you be more specific about what "is not working" when you confirm the command?
What is the scenario?
What is supposed to happen, and what is now happening instead?

A proper log file (http://voxcommando.com/mediawiki/index.php?title=Log) that provides more context regarding what's happening before and after your confirmation command would be more helpful than the short snippet displayed in the screenshot.

The error message in your history window appears later, after your "Yes please" has successfully executed, and seems to be related to an internal confirmation timeout in VC. That is something that James will look into, but it should not necessarily be impacting the functionality of your command, so we need more information.

In the meantime, I have done a few tests here in 2.2.3.8. I created a command that requires confirmation and tested the confirmation functions.

I tried using both the default confirmation commands in the Options settings, as well as creating my own confirmation commands in my command tree (in which I leave both Options confirmation fields empty and use "yes" and "no" commands instead).

Everything appears to be working here.
Title: Re: VC.ConfirmYes No longer working
Post by: bergasha on October 04, 2017, 06:59:55 PM
Hi and thanks for the help,
Ive attached the Log, As you can see the only issue is with the VC.ConfirmYes it appears in the history like it's working fine then a few seconds later the error appears and no action is taken.

Thanks again.
Title: Re: VC.ConfirmYes No longer working
Post by: Aniv_D on January 20, 2018, 02:42:18 PM
.....
Everything appears to be working here.

Здравствуйте
хотел бы добавить по поводу данной ошибки. она правда присутствует, но при условии, если убрана галочка Show OSD when confimation required.

на рис.1 галочка стоит Show OSD when confimation required - все работает как надо.
на рис.2 галочка  не стоит - команда не работает как должна.

Google Translate
Hello, I would like to add about this error. it is really present, but provided that the  checkbox is unchecked "Show OSD when confimation required".

in the picture 1 checkbox is checked "Show OSD when confimation required" - everything works as it should.
in the picture 2 checkbox is unchecked "Show OSD when confimation required" - does not work.

Thanks and sorry for my english
Title: Re: VC.ConfirmYes No longer working
Post by: nime5ter on January 20, 2018, 03:09:59 PM
That is an interesting discovery. Thank you for reporting the problem.

Это интересное открытие. Спасибо, что сообщили о проблеме. (Yandex translation)
Title: Re: VC.ConfirmYes No longer working
Post by: bergasha on January 22, 2018, 04:46:17 AM
Just updated again and can confirm this fixes the issue... Thanks guys
Title: Re: VC.ConfirmYes No longer working
Post by: jitterjames on January 22, 2018, 02:58:51 PM
Aniv_D: Thank-you for your error report.  Your images made everything clear.  I confirm that this is a bug and I will try to fix it in the next version that I release.

Bergasha: I'm glad your issue was resolved.  Thanks for letting us know.
Title: Re: VC.ConfirmYes No longer working
Post by: jitterjames on February 01, 2018, 10:43:15 AM
There is now a new version of VoxCommando with this bug fix on the downloads page.

Thanks.
Title: Re: VC.ConfirmYes No longer working
Post by: Kalle on February 02, 2018, 03:33:49 AM
Good Job and thanks James  ::bow :clap